неділя, 2 грудня 2018 р.

03.12.2018 8-Б класс. 05.12.2018 8-А класс

Составление программ, которые обрабатывают нажатия кнопок и определяют содержание надписей на форме.

Повторим (вспомним): 

  • свойства формы (Name, Caption, Color, Height, Width, Top, Left);
  • события (Click, Close, Create, KeyPress, MouseMove);
  • свойства кнопок (Caption, Color, Height, Width, Top, Left, Enabled, Visible, Font)
  • процедуры (OnClick, OnKeyPress, OnMouseMove);
  • присвоение значений свойствам объектов:
    • оператор присваивания, 
    • форма записи свойств объектов, 
    • запись оператора:
      <имя объекта>.<название свойства>:= <значение или выражение>.
Работа над заданиями (каждое по 10-15 мин).
  1. Задание 3, с 174:
    Создайте проект, в котором событие MouseMove для кнопки изменит текст на кнопке и увеличит отступ ее верхней границы на 20   пикселей.  Сохраните проект в папке с именем Задание 5.3.3, созданной в вашей папке.
  2. Задание 5, 174:
    Создайте проект, в котором событие Click для кнопки установит ее размеры 50*50 пикселей,  изменит текст на кнопке на «Мой проект», а событие KeyPress переместит кнопку на 30 пикселей вправо и на 40 пикселей вниз. Сохраните проект в папке с именем Задание 5.3.5, созданной в вашей папке.
  3. Задание 3, с 178:
    Создайте проект, в котором событие MouseMove для метки изменит текст в ней, установит красный цвет текста и увеличит отступ метки от верхней границы окна на 20 пикселей. Сохраните проект в папке с именем Задание 5.4.3, созданной в вашей папке.
  4. Задание 5, 178:
    Создайте проект, в котором событие Click для метки установит коричневый цвет фона и изменит текст в метке на «Мой проект», а событие KeyPress для метки переместит ее на 30 пикселей вправо и на 40 пикселей вниз. Сохраните проект в папке с именем Задание5.4.5, созданной в вашей папке.
Домашнее задание: Подготовиться к практической работе. с.179

Немає коментарів:

Дописати коментар